Code:
/ 4.0 / 4.0 / DEVDIV_TFS / Dev10 / Releases / RTMRel / ndp / fx / src / DataWeb / Design / system / Data / Entity / Design / Common / UniqueIdentifierService.cs / 1305376 / UniqueIdentifierService.cs
//---------------------------------------------------------------------- //// Copyright (c) Microsoft Corporation. All rights reserved. // // // @owner [....] // @backupOwner [....] //--------------------------------------------------------------------- using System.Collections.Generic; using System.Diagnostics; using System.Globalization; namespace System.Data.Services.Design.Common { ////// Service making names within a scope unique. Initialize a new instance /// for every scope. /// /// internal sealed class UniqueIdentifierService { internal UniqueIdentifierService(bool caseSensitive) { _knownIdentifiers = new HashSet (caseSensitive ? StringComparer.Ordinal : StringComparer.OrdinalIgnoreCase); _identifierToAdjustedIdentifier = new Dictionary
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- AuthenticationException.cs
- ExceptionValidationRule.cs
- AdornerDecorator.cs
- StaticExtension.cs
- SharedUtils.cs
- ProviderMetadataCachedInformation.cs
- TransformationRules.cs
- SqlUtil.cs
- CodeExpressionStatement.cs
- UnwrappedTypesXmlSerializerManager.cs
- CaseCqlBlock.cs
- DBConcurrencyException.cs
- XPathDocumentNavigator.cs
- TimelineGroup.cs
- ReadWriteObjectLock.cs
- SamlAuthorizationDecisionStatement.cs
- RuntimeConfig.cs
- RowBinding.cs
- ReadOnlyDictionary.cs
- PrinterResolution.cs
- SafeCryptoHandles.cs
- SortExpressionBuilder.cs
- TableItemProviderWrapper.cs
- ShutDownListener.cs
- SQlBooleanStorage.cs
- BooleanExpr.cs
- CustomCategoryAttribute.cs
- LogSwitch.cs
- XmlSchemaInclude.cs
- MessageQueueKey.cs
- PerformanceCounterCategory.cs
- DataViewSetting.cs
- ProvidePropertyAttribute.cs
- ValueQuery.cs
- AssemblyHelper.cs
- RoleServiceManager.cs
- SvcMapFileSerializer.cs
- ReachPageContentCollectionSerializerAsync.cs
- NavigationWindow.cs
- Row.cs
- SecurityRuntime.cs
- CodeTypeDeclaration.cs
- SqlInternalConnectionSmi.cs
- XmlDeclaration.cs
- SqlStream.cs
- JsonObjectDataContract.cs
- ComponentEditorPage.cs
- TextElement.cs
- CTreeGenerator.cs
- ActivityMarkupSerializationProvider.cs
- QueryOutputWriter.cs
- _SslState.cs
- HtmlImage.cs
- FaultPropagationQuery.cs
- UnmanagedMarshal.cs
- ImageSource.cs
- SpeechRecognitionEngine.cs
- ServiceCredentialsSecurityTokenManager.cs
- SqlConnectionString.cs
- objectquery_tresulttype.cs
- DocumentPageHost.cs
- MouseEvent.cs
- StyleSheet.cs
- QueryBranchOp.cs
- CodeAttributeDeclarationCollection.cs
- RootBuilder.cs
- HostingPreferredMapPath.cs
- TrustLevel.cs
- SpellCheck.cs
- IssuedTokenClientBehaviorsElement.cs
- X509Utils.cs
- XmlQualifiedName.cs
- IncrementalReadDecoders.cs
- HtmlShim.cs
- QueryContinueDragEvent.cs
- SymmetricAlgorithm.cs
- ImmComposition.cs
- DataGridColumnDropSeparator.cs
- xmlfixedPageInfo.cs
- MimeObjectFactory.cs
- CompiledRegexRunner.cs
- AstTree.cs
- Barrier.cs
- TemplatePartAttribute.cs
- AggregatePushdown.cs
- ComponentDispatcherThread.cs
- CodeAttachEventStatement.cs
- CompensatableSequenceActivity.cs
- SrgsDocumentParser.cs
- Win32SafeHandles.cs
- Delegate.cs
- _NegoState.cs
- SQLChars.cs
- FixedStringLookup.cs
- FamilyMap.cs
- ProfileEventArgs.cs
- _CookieModule.cs
- DBCSCodePageEncoding.cs
- DoubleConverter.cs
- NativeMethods.cs